Such strategies not only preserve wealth but also ensure that business owners optimize their net proceeds, ultimately guaranteeing a more advantageous financial future during and after the exit process.Item Valuation StrategiesMaximizing wealth during an exit requires a thorough understanding of asset valuation methods. An exit planning tax attorney utilizes various approaches to determine the true worth of business assets, ensuring clients receive maximum returns. Common techniques include the income approach, which evaluates future cash flows, and the market approach, analyzing similar businesses' sales. The cost approach assesses the expenses incurred to replace or reproduce assets. By leveraging these techniques, the attorney can identify undervalued assets and recommend tactical improvements. Additionally, accurate valuations can aid in tax planning, ensuring compliance while minimizing liabilities. Ultimately, a detailed valuation strategy improves negotiations, allowing business owners to achieve favorable outcomes during the exit process, thereby maximizing their financial future. This proactive approach not only maximizes the financial return but also protects the future of the business for future generations.Essential Tax Issues to Address in Exit PlanningThrough navigating the complexities of exit planning, calls for careful examination of various tax factors that can greatly alter the final outcome. One of the primary considerations is tax on gains, which can markedly affect the net revenue from the selling of a operation. Understanding the applicable taxation rates and potential exemptions is essential for business proprietors contemplating an exit.Additionally, the organization of the sale—whether it is an asset transfer or equity purchase—is essential in figuring tax burdens. Each configuration has varied tax impacts that can shift the financial outcome of the exchange.Another crucial element is the timing of the exit, as tax laws and rates can alter. Business owners must also evaluate likely state and local taxes that could affect, further complicating the exit strategy. Retaining a seasoned tax attorney can help navigate these critical factors, assuring a more efficient shift and protecting financial interests.Proven Tax Savings Techniques for Enterprise DeparturesImplementing strategic tax reduction techniques is essential for business proprietors planning an exit. To enhance their financial performance, owners can consider forming their business as a pass-through organization, which may permit them to circumvent double taxation. In addition, employing tax-deferred retirement accounts can help in deferring tax liabilities until funds are withdrawn.An alternative tactic entails utilizing the Qualified Small Business Stock (QSBS) exclusion, which can markedly diminish capital gains taxes when liquidating shares of a qualified business. In addition, executing a like-kind exchange can deliver tax advantages when trading one investment property for another.Finally, strategic timing of the sale can also serve as a important role; selling in a year with reduced earnings may lower the overall tax burden. By using these approaches, entrepreneurs can effectively reduce their tax obligations and secure a more favorable economic position upon exiting their business.Recommendations for Selecting Your Best Business Exit Tax CounselDetermining the right tax attorney with exit planning expertise is critical for a successful business shift.
